Synthesis of methotrexate, folic acid analogue

metotrexat, metotreksat manufacturing

I propose the efficient way of the synthesis of methotrexate.

The yield and the reactions rate is relatively high.

I propose the use of potassium iodide KI as a catalyst to obtain the title compound.

The catalysts may be other iodides, sodium iodide NaI for instance.

This catalyst enhances both yield and rate of the key reaction step.

This organic synthesis of methotrexate has three steps.

The use of polar solvents is essential.

The substrates in the metotrexat synthesis are:


diethyl N-[4-(methylamino)benzoyl]-L-glutamate

1,3-dihydroxyacetone

2,4,5,6-tetraaminopyrimidine
